How many people live in Larimer County, Colorado?
Larimer County, Colorado has about 186,136 residents according to the 1990 Census.
What is the median household income in Larimer County, Colorado?
The typical household in Larimer County, Colorado earns about $29,686 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is Larimer County, Colorado expensive?
In Larimer County, Colorado, the median home is worth about $84,000, and the typical rent is about $420 a month.
How educated are people in Larimer County, Colorado?
About 32.3% of adults age 25 and over in Larimer County, Colorado h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in Larimer County, Colorado?
About 12.0% of people in Larimer County, Colorado live below the federal poverty line.
